| roof won't retract on passenger side!!!! Any advice on this one: Beautiful day, so I opend the roof fully & drove to the gym, closed it all upon arrival. Afterwords, came out & went to open it up, but only the driver side wants to retract. Once i realized it, I did not keep holding down the switch for fear of ruining something. Have tried it several times since, but nothing. Seems like it is not releasing on the passenger side. Anyone have any suggestions or experiences with this?? Thanks. it's an 05 standard cooper. |
| |||
roof Looks like the cable has snapped, just had mine fixed, (under AA warranty ). Have read somewhere that it's over 1000 at stealers, & around 600 at independent garage. Sorry to be the bearer of bad news. Good luck |

| Great news.. as i am on sales its a regular problem... i tend to get to them before referring to service and more often than not its just not sat on the sensor... Really easy to miss.. have saved a fair few people a service wait |
| |||
| It happened to me a few times too, till I found out about the parcel shelf sensor. Now every time I replace the parcel shelf for whatever reason, I listen VERY carefully for the little click from the microswitch...and no more problems.... Not here much any more |
